AoE #32 - Creativity, Wellbeing and Filmmaking with Ruckus Skye

🎙️Episode 32: Creativity, Filmmaking & Agency with Ruckus Skye 🎧Welcome to Episode 32 of Agents of Everything! I’m James Tripp, and in this episode, I sit down for an expansive and deeply engaging conversation with my guest, Ruckus Skye.Ruckus is a screenwriter, filmmaker, and storyteller who, along with his partner, Lane Skye, creates compelling films that bring unique visions to life. He’s also my partner in the Client Shifts project—something that may interest you if you’re keen on sharpening your changework skills (you’ll find more about that in the show notes).But this conversation isn’t about Client Shifts—it’s about creativity, filmmaking, storytelling, and the nature of agency. We explore what it means to create something from nothing, how engaging in meaningful work shapes our well-being, and the unpredictable nature of success in any creative pursuit.NOTE: To get details on Client Shifts Academy, go here!We also dive into the parallels between filmmaking, personal development, and changework, discussing the role of randomness, resistance, and adaptation in both art and life. AoE #31 - Memory, Hypnosis, Perception and Pain Management with Elad Einav

🎙️Episode 31: Memory, Hypnosis, Perception and Pain Management with Elad Einav! 🎧Welcome to episode 31 of Agents of Everything, where we swim through the currents of the intersections between psychology, perception, and human potential. I'm your host, James Tripp, and today we’re exploring some truly compelling topics, ranging from the mysteries of memory and hypnosis to the nature of pain and the role of motivation in shaping our reality.In this episode, I sit down with friend and physiotherapist, Elad Einav, for a thought-provoking conversation that connects science, magic, and the human experience. We explore Derren Brown’s mind-bending performances, the art of suggestion, and the intriguing question: how malleable is our perception of reality?But this isn’t just about showmanship and stage tricks. Elad brings his expertise in rehabilitation and pain management to the table, sharing how he uses communication, psychology, and even a touch of magic to help his patients reframe their experiences and regain function.We also dig into the deeper, more philosophical side of change work—how we engage with the unknown, the role of spirituality, and the profound impact of motivation on healing and growth. AoE #29 - Shamanics, Hypnotics, Neuroscience and Change with Melissa Tiers

Melissa Tiers, an integrative hypnotist known for her transformative change work, joins for a dynamic dialogue. They dive into the fascinating intersections of shamanism, hypnotics, and neuroscience, emphasizing adaptability for personal growth. The conversation touches on therapeutic communication, questioning beliefs, and the role of spontaneous experiences in hypnosis. They also share insights on lucid dreaming and the playful nature of improvisation in therapy. Listeners are encouraged to explore new methodologies for profound personal transformation.

AoE #28 - Creativity, Changework and Life with Bill O'Hanlon

🎙️Episode 28: Creativity, Changework and Life with Bill O'Hanlon 🎧In this episode I am in conversation with the magnificent Bill O'Hanlon. Bill is amongst tother things a songwriter, a retired psychotherapist (of some note), author of over 40 books and expert analyst of the work of Milton H. Erickson. Together here we embark on a journey through themes of therapy, hypnosis, music composition, and the profound impact of embracing creativity and uncertainty in both ones professional and personal lives.Our conversation spans various topics, ranging from the philosophical aspects of Ericksonian hypnosis to the importance of flexibility and improvisation in coaching, therapy and changework. Bill also shares his experiences as a professional songwriter……and emphasizes the spiritual and creative aspects of his work, comparing it to poetry and underlining the absence of formulas in his approach to changework.
